Types of Blockchain Certification Courses
Job roles in the blockchain space are multifaceted. However, almost every position demands a basic understanding of blockchain technologies and their practical advantages for both private and public organizations. Because blockchain is relatively new, most courses start with fundamental concepts and terminology.
Some certification programs cover only introductory content. Others dive into intricate details on designing, programming, and securing blockchain systems. These advanced courses often target developers and architects who need in-depth technical expertise. In addition, a few courses focus on specific blockchain aspects, usually through specific coding languages or developer specializations. These courses suit people already familiar with introductory blockchain basics and are looking for specialized skill development.

Top Blockchain Certification Courses
Here’s a curated list of some of the best and most popular blockchain certification courses, designed for different business roles. They culminate in a certificate upon completion of course materials and passing an exam.
-
Professional Certificate in Blockchain Fundamentals
- Organization: University of California at Berkeley, offered through edX
- Key elements: This program offers two courses from the University of California, Berkeley: (1) Bitcoin and cryptocurrencies and (2) Blockchain technology. These self-paced courses span three months and explore the operation of Bitcoin, the wider cryptocurrency market, and core blockchain technology. The program also examines enterprise blockchain implementations such as Quorum, Ripple, Tendermint, and Hyperledger.
- Topics covered: Real-world applications of Bitcoin and other cryptocurrencies, the Ethereum platform, the future of blockchain, enterprise-level blockchain implementations, how to develop blockchain products, and details of blockchain-related careers and salaries.
- Who should take this course: Students who have completed the Cryptocurrencies: Bitcoin and the Crypto Space course or have equivalent knowledge.

Certified Blockchain Expert
- Organization: Blockchain Council
- Key elements: This self-paced, eight-hour certification course provides a comprehensive overview of blockchain technologies, including its architecture, mining, and essential security practices. Students will learn how these technologies are applied in sectors such as finance, healthcare, insurance, government and telecommunications.
- Topics covered: Blockchain components, blockchain architecture and ecosystem, blockchain mining types, blockchain security and privacy (including smart contracts and consensus algorithms), and blockchain applications across various market verticals.
- Who should take this course: Individuals interested in designing and building blockchain-based business applications for the public and private sectors.
-
Certified Blockchain Security Expert
- Organization: 101 Blockchains
- Key elements: This self-paced, four-week certification course focuses on developing a theoretical and practical foundation in blockchain security. It covers current and potential threats, along with threat modeling, algorithm security, and how smart contracts function. Since blockchain is still relatively new in several industries, a solid grasp of blockchain security ensures the secure and effective operation of deployed technologies.
- Topics covered: Blockchain structure basics, threat modeling and vulnerability assessments, types of blockchain cryptography (including public keys and hash functions), consensus algorithm security (using two common blockchain algorithms), blockchain node/network security, smart contracts and related vulnerabilities, and how to test a blockchain system and ensure blockchain security best practices in business environments.
- Who should take this course: Professionals interested in blockchain technology security, including IT managers, CIOs, blockchain developers, software architects, engineers, and developers, and enterprise and cloud architects.

Blockchain: Foundations and Use Cases
- Organization: ConsenSys Academy, offered through Coursera
- Key elements: This self-paced certification course takes approximately 9 hours to complete. It provides a solid understanding of the business side of blockchain and associated technologies, including blockchain security basics, business implementation reasons, supply chain and asset tracking use cases, including bitcoin and ethereum.
- Topics covered: The history of blockchain, decentralization purpose within blockchain, hash functions and public key cryptography, block anatomy and a blockchain, consensus mechanisms and trust frameworks, real-world blockchain use cases, smart contracts, cryptocurrency tokens, wallets, and marketplaces, and types of blockchain platforms, architectures, and extensions.
- Who should take this course: Technology managers, developers, and non-developers interested in blockchain.
-
Getting Started in Blockchain
- Organization: LinkedIn Learning
- Key elements: This blockchain certification program spans five courses and six hours, offering a basic and advanced understanding of blockchain concepts. The program also explores blockchain’s business implications as well as its benefits, challenges, risks, and use cases. Participants earn a certificate by answering a quiz.
- Topics covered: Problems blockchain solves, cryptocurrency fundamentals, how blockchain works, how cryptocurrency coins and tokens have grown, decentralized finance foundations, and blockchain and smart contract security.
- Who should take this course: Business leaders, in IT management, and data science roles.
-
Blockchain Specialization
- Organization: University at Buffalo, offered through Coursera
- Key elements: This two-month intermediate-level certification program consists of four self-paced specialization courses. It provides an overview of foundational blockchain concepts, underlying technologies, the processes of designing, coding, and deploying decentralized applications and smart contracts, and blockchain ecosystems, including permissioned blockchain architectures such as Hyperledger and Microsoft Azure.
- Topics covered: Core blockchain concepts, creating blockchain nodes on Ethereum, distributed ledgers and the trust model, hashing and cryptography fundamentals, smart contracts and decentralized applications, and several popular blockchain platforms.
- Who should take this course: Those with knowledge of a modern, high-level programming language.
-
Become a Blockchain Developer
- Organization: Educative
- Key elements: This fully text-based, self-paced, six-hour certification program on blockchain development helps programmers design and deploy blockchain networks, chaincode, and blockchain applications. Like the LinkedIn crash course on the technology, it enables experience by providing an expert overview, a clear path and effective learning in the field.
- Topics covered: Blockchain basics and terminology, trust models and data structures, hash and cryptography functions, the history, mining, and value of Bitcoin, Hyperledger networks, transaction processes, and tools, how to deploy a fabric network, writing and deploying chaincode, and creating and deploying a client application.
- Who should take this course: Programmers and engineers seeking specialization in blockchain technology with Hyperledger Fabric.
-
Learn the Basics of Blockchain with Python
- Organization: Codecademy
- Key elements: This two-hour self-paced certification course provides an introductory overview of blockchain, common terminology, the structure, properties of blocks, and the features providing security between blockchain participants. The goal is hands-on teaching using an interactive platform. The program allows students to create a blockchain library with Python, which then lets them build or tamper with blocks via simulation.
- Topics covered: How blockchain networks work, hashing, and cryptography, creating a mini-blockchain using Python, how to use a hash function using Python, generating block hashes, and verifying blockchain integrity and hacking the chain.
- Who should take this course: Individuals already familiar with Python, although this knowledge is only necessary for some parts of the course.
-
Professional Certificate in Blockchain Essentials
- Organization: IBM, offered through edX
- Key elements: This professional certificate program is offered by IBM to describe blockchain technology, including how it’s changing business, government, and society. It prepares learners for blockchain career opportunities as demand grows. Those who undergo training receive an understanding of blockchain, and of blockchain digital transactions. Students develop the skills to work with blockchain technologies. Self-paced courses take three to four hours per week over one month. The program includes two courses.
- Topics covered: Blockchain tech and how it works, implementation, and usage in business, asset transfers in a blockchain network, smart contract design, and blockchain platforms such as Ethereum and Hyperledger.
- Who should take this course: Beginners with little or no blockchain experience. There are no prerequisites.
